Air Quote by Candace Cameron
“I don't think balance is ever achieved in the full sense of the word. Life is more like a juggling act, spinning plates in the air, allowing some to drop, and picking them back up or adding new ones when the timing is right.”
About This Quote
Balance is an ongoing juggle, not a static state; we must accept drops and adapt by adding or removing responsibilities.
In simple terms: Balance is a juggling act, not a fixed state.
Embrace flexibility in managing life’s plates.
